Tulane Doubles Team Ousted in Quarterfinals of NCAA Men's Tennis Tournament


Victor Romero

ATHENS, Ga. - After a brilliant run in the NCAA Men's Tennis Doubles Championship, the Tulane University tandem of Michael Kogan and Victor Romero was defeated by the tournament's top-seeded team in the quarterfinals on Saturday afternoon at the University of Georgia.

Kogan and Romero, ranked No. 5 in the nation, lost to the brother combination of Richard and William Barker from Rice University, 6-3, 6-4. The Barkers have now won 35 straight matches and own a perfect 26-0 record this spring.

The performance by the Green Wave team earns All-America recognition for the squad, which they also received due to their top 16 seed in the tournament.
